                    Bible study is like the garment.  If Christ is in it, it’s
             wonderful.  Fellowship is wonderful if Christ is in it.  Ministry
             is wonderful if Christ is in it.  Any kind of service is wonderful
             if Christ is in it.  But what is church without Him?  What are
             the ordinances without Him?  I can relate to a God that I can’t
             see.  He is praying for me and has promised that we are going
             to the other side.  Or I can relate to a God who is willing to do
             all kinds of miracles for me but then I don’t need faith.  Or I can
             relate to a God who is walking by and letting me know that it is
             Him and that it is under control.  The Lord will always deal with
             you where you are.
